Fifty million vehicles operating in america have already been recalled resulting from questions of safety, though the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A) estimates that 25% of recalled vehicles won’t be repaired. That’s the reason it is critical to be proactive about vehicle recalls.
There are 2 approaches to determine whether your car has been recalled:

  • Go into the NHTSA’s website, and show off for your personal vehicle identification number (VIN). Your VIN are located in the corner of your vehicle’s windshield where it meets the dashboard or within the driver’s-side door post.
  • Call your vehicle’s manufacturer and have relating to your vehicle.

If you get that the vehicle continues to be recalled, you can bring it to a single within the manufacturer’s dealerships for that free repair. Don’t forget to be proactive about recalls-a vehicle which was recalled has the potential to endanger its driver, passengers and surrounding traffic.

Airbag Recall

Over 20 vehicle manufacturers have issued recalls for that countless vehicles that may contain defective airbags.

Numerous safety research indicates that airbags made by Takata, a Japanese auto part supplier, may deploy improperly in the event of this brief and shoot out metal fragments.

Although Takata first announced the defect in 2013, the provider may be not able to choose vehicle makes or models have the defective airbags. Subsequently, the NHTSA and automakers desinged to use Takata airbags have issued numerous recalls and safety notices.

For more info on the recall, or even to see whether your vehicle is affected, visit the government’s safe driving resource at http://www.safercar.gov/rs/takata/takatalist.html.
